Rumah  >  Artikel  >  Operasi dan penyelenggaraan  >  Apakah pengguna linux nobody?

Apakah pengguna linux nobody?

藏色散人
藏色散人asal
2023-04-19 10:20:532718semak imbas

linux nobody ialah pengguna biasa, pengguna bukan istimewa Sesetengah proses perkhidmatan, seperti apache, aquid, dll., menggunakan beberapa akaun khas untuk dijalankan, seperti nobody, news, games, dll. Ini. boleh menghalang program itu sendiri daripada Dalam kes isu keselamatan, penggodam tidak akan dapat memperoleh keistimewaan root.

Apakah pengguna linux nobody?

Persekitaran pengendalian tutorial ini: sistem linux5.9.8, komputer Dell G3.

Apakah pengguna linux nobody?

Tiada sesiapa adalah akaun yang tidak boleh dilog masuk dalam Linux Sesetengah proses perkhidmatan seperti apache, aquid, dsb. menggunakan beberapa akaun khas untuk dijalankan, seperti tiada siapa, berita, permainan, dll. Ini. adalah baik Cegah penggodam daripada mendapatkan keistimewaan root apabila program itu sendiri mempunyai masalah keselamatan

1. Sistem Windows akan membuat beberapa akaun pengguna secara automatik selepas pemasangan Dalam sistem Linux, terdapat juga beberapa akaun pengguna yang dibuat selepas pemasangan sistem . Terdapat, sama seperti akaun terbina dalam sistem Windows.

2. Ia digunakan untuk menyelesaikan tugasan tertentu, seperti nobody dan ftp, dsb. Apabila kami mengakses program web www.111cn.net, pelayan laman web rasmi membenarkan pelanggan log masuk sebagai tiada siapa (setara ke akaun Windows Anonymous dalam sistem); apabila kami mengakses ftp tanpa nama, kami akan menggunakan ftp pengguna atau tiada sesiapa.

3. Pertama sekali, tiada sesiapa pun pengguna biasa, pengguna bukan istimewa. 'Tujuan' menggunakan nama pengguna nobody adalah supaya sesiapa sahaja boleh log masuk ke dalam sistem, tetapi UID dan GIDnya tidak memberikan sebarang keistimewaan, iaitu uid dan gid hanya boleh mengakses fail yang boleh dibaca dan ditulis oleh semua orang.

4. Kedua, banyak sistem mencipta nobody secara lalai dan cuba 'menghadkan kebenarannya kepada minimum' Apabila pelayan menyediakan perkhidmatan luaran, pelanggan mungkin dibenarkan untuk log masuk sebagai tiada siapa.

5. Tiada siapa adalah akaun biasa Kerana cangkang log masuk lalai ialah '/sbin/nologin', pengguna ini tidak boleh log masuk ke sistem secara langsung, yang bermaksud sukar bagi penggodam untuk menyambung ke pelayan anda. celah-celah. Di samping itu, kebenaran pengguna ini juga dikonfigurasikan sangat rendah. Oleh itu, ia mempunyai keselamatan yang agak tinggi. Semuanya hanya diberikan kepada kebenaran yang paling rendah. Inilah makna kewujudan tiada siapa.

Cadangan berkaitan: "Tutorial Video Linux"

Atas ialah kandungan terperinci Apakah pengguna linux nobody?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n
Artikel sebelumnya:apakah pemilik linuxArtikel seterusnya:apakah pemilik linux